Reproductive Rights

Because your body shouldn't need a visa too

Broad social grounds
Abortion access
On request
24 wk
Gestational limit

Legal up to 20 weeks with one doctor. Up to 24 weeks for special categories. Spousal consent not required.

On request with no gestational limit in law. Widely available. Some provinces impose restrictions on sex-selective abortion.

Source: Center for Reproductive Rights

The Short Version

  • Rent is 56% cheaper in Bangalore ($324/mo vs $743/mo for a 1BR city centre).
  • Summers are slightly warmer in Shenzhen (31°C vs 28°C).
  • Shenzhen is safer by homicide rate (0.5 vs 2.8 per 100k).
  • Bangalore scores higher on democracy (7.3 vs 1.9 / 10 EIU).
  • Street-level English is easier in Bangalore (30/100 vs 23/100).

Bangalore vs Shenzhen — Common Questions

Is Bangalore cheaper than Shenzhen?

Bangalore is cheaper. A 1-bedroom apartment in city centre costs around $324/month in Bangalore vs $743/month in the other city (Numbeo data).

Which is safer, Bangalore or Shenzhen?

Shenzhen is statistically safer based on UNODC homicide data. Bangalore has a rate of 2.83 per 100,000 and Shenzhen has 0.50 per 100,000.

Is it easier to get residency in Bangalore or Shenzhen?

Bangalore: India Employment Visa (moderate requirements, Up to 5 years). Shenzhen: China Z Visa (Work) (complex process, 1 year (renewable via work permit)). See each city's profile page for full requirements.

Can I live in Bangalore or Shenzhen without speaking the local language?

Bangalore is easier for street-level English (30/100) than Shenzhen (23/100). That's the score that matters for doctors, landlords, and bureaucracy. Office English can still run higher than street English in both cities.

What's the cost of rent in Bangalore vs Shenzhen?

A 1-bedroom in the centre: $324/month in Bangalore, $743/month in Shenzhen (Numbeo). That's 56% cheaper rent in Bangalore.

Is healthcare better in Bangalore or Shenzhen?

Shenzhen scores higher on our composite healthcare index (72/100 vs 54/100 for Bangalore). That score combines clinical outcomes (IHME), universal coverage (WHO), and resident perception (Numbeo) — not just whether hospitals exist but whether the system actually works for settlers.
